NIFC ALDI MiniRoos Coaching Course
The 2018 National Indigenous Football Championships will be kicking off for the third successive year in South Nowra’s Sporting Complex on Thursday 1st of November 2018, with this year’s competition incorporating an education opportunity for individuals.
Throughout the week Football NSW in conjunction with Western Sydney University there will be a ALDI MiniRoos Coaching Course, in alignment with the WSU’s coaching unlimited program.
This is a great opportunity for those individuals who would like to or already do coach within their local community, between the ages of 5-9 years of age.
The course will be unlike other ALDI MiniRoos Coaching Courses, with the capability of building, inclusion and promotion of health, nutrition, leadership and the value of Indigenous Aboriginal coaches within the community highlighted within these sessions.
Registrations for the course are available to all coaches, participants and other interested individuals/groups in attendance at the tournament.
